City Opera Presents 'I'M ON MY WAY' For Black History 1/28
by Gabrielle Sierra - Dec 19, 2008


In honor of Black History Month, City Opera co-presents a three-part series, Black History at New York City Opera, with the Schomburg Center for Research in Black Culture. The first program, 'I'm on My Way': Black History at City Opera on Wednesday, January 28, 2009, commemorates the rich African-American contributions to City Opera's heritage and the great African-American works and artists who have graced City Opera's stage. Continuing with 'One Fine Day': A Tribute to Camilla Williams on Wednesday, February 11, 2009 and 'Troubled Island': 60th Anniversary Celebration on Tuesday, March 31, 2009, the programs feature discussion, live performance, special guests, historic slides and audio and video clips. All three events take place at the Schomburg Center for Research in Black Culture, located at 15 Malcolm X Boulevard in New York City.

Avery Brooks To Tackle Willy Loman in Oberlin's Production of 'Salesman'
by Faetra Petillo - Aug 21, 2008


Avery Brooks, the distinguished stage, film and television actor known for his celebrated performances in roles from the classics to science fiction, will portray one of the American theater's most tragic figures, Willy Loman, in a radical new interpretation of Arthur Miller's modern classic, Death of a Salesman from Sept. 18 to 21 at Oberlin College's Hall Auditorium in Oberlin, Ohio.

New Production of 'Amistad' to Headline Spoleto Festival
by BWW News Desk - Apr 7, 2008


A new production of a freshly revised version of composer Anthony Davis's epic work Amistad will headline the 2008 Spoleto Festival USA. Directed by Sam Helfrich with costumes by Kaye Voyce and an imaginative set by Caleb Wertenbaker, this highly anticipated new production will inaugurate the reopening of Memminger Auditorium, an historic theater in downtown Charleston that has just undergone extensive rehabilitation.

Jackson Browne to Speak at 3rd Annual ASCAP 'I Create Music' Expo
by BWW News Desk - Feb 20, 2008


ASCAP President and Chairman Marilyn Bergman is pleased to announce that singer-songwriter and 2004 ASCAP Founders Award honoree Jackson Browne will be a special guest at the 3rd annual ASCAP 'I Create Music' EXPO on April 10. Browne will be interviewed and will answer questions from the audience of songwriters and composers. The EXPO will take place April 10-12 at the Renaissance Hollywood Hotel in Los Angeles.
